In my experience with italian style homes interior, I have observed significant friction points that arise during the transition from design intent to actual execution. For instance, early vendor estimates often promise specific materials and timelines that later diverge from reality. I have tracked instances where the dimensions provided in initial design documents were not verified against actual site conditions, leading to mismatched installations. This discrepancy often surfaces during the punch phase, where trades discover that the promised finishes do not align with what was delivered. I have reconstructed these failures from project notes, revealing a pattern of miscommunication that frequently occurs at the handoff between design and procurement. In one project, a vendor's quote included a finish that was later substituted without proper documentation, resulting in confusion during installation. The lack of clear lineage in documentation meant that trades were left to guess at the intended specifications, which caused delays and client dissatisfaction. I have validated that these issues often stem from a lack of thoroughness in tracking revisions and updates, particularly when multiple stakeholders are involved. The reliance on inspiration decks without clear links to product SKUs can lead to significant sourcing gaps, as trades are left uncertain about what to order. I have seen this firsthand when a design concept was presented without adequate detail, leading to a last-minute scramble to find suitable alternatives. The pressure to meet tight timelines often exacerbates these issues, as I have noted that shortcuts in measurement and confirmation become common. In one instance, a long-lead item was ordered based on an unverified dimension, which resulted in a costly reorder when it arrived too large for the intended space. This situation highlighted the critical need for accurate documentation and communication throughout the process. I have also encountered scenarios where key project information loses lineage during transitions between design and trades. For example, vendor quotes were copied into installation notes without preserving essential details like finish codes, forcing me to reconstruct the intended specifications later. This lack of clarity can lead to significant delays and confusion, particularly when trades are uncertain about substitutions. The impact of time pressure cannot be overstated; I have observed that compressed timelines often lead to a "just make it fit" mentality, which compromises the integrity of the documentation. In one project, the rush to meet an installation date resulted in incomplete audit evidence, making it difficult to track how early decisions influenced later outcomes. I have had to piece together fragmented records from scattered emails and delivery confirmations to clarify discrepancies when questioned about sequencing or substitutions. This reconstruction process is not only time-consuming but also highlights the operational risks associated with poor documentation practices. The fragmentation of records and overwritten revisions creates challenges in maintaining a clear audit trail, which is essential for understanding the evolution of a project. Working Definitions

  • Keyword context: where a design idea becomes trackable sample boards, notes, tags, or installer comments.
  • Project lifecycle: brief sourcing procurement installation punch/closeout; revisions and substitutions shift timelines.
  • Sample bundle: swatches + data (SKUs, finishes, rooms) used to keep material choices aligned; frays when batch notes or lead times are unclear.
  • Procurement path: the ordering chain from studio vendor carrier installers; loses clarity when quote revisions fragment across channels.
  • Lead time: gap between order and arrival; still sensitive to finish, SKU, or minimum order changes.
  • Installation window: time trades protect for on-site work; shaped by delivery, storage, humidity, and prep.
  • Punch item: late detail discovered before closeout alignment, transitions, fit-and-finish.
  • Data silo: when freight updates, quotes, and installer notes live in separate threads; coordination becomes reactive.

Intake and Project Brief Layer (Communication Gaps)

During the intake phase, project_id and client_id are established, but communication breakdowns often emerge when specifications are communicated via email rather than centralized tools. For example, if a room_code is not clearly defined, it can lead to mismatched sku_code entries later in the procurement process. Additionally, if the project brief lacks detail, it may result in revisions that affect the overall timeline.

Sourcing and Procurement Layer (Vendor Variances)

In the sourcing phase, vendor_id discrepancies can arise when finish_code updates are not communicated effectively. For instance, if a vendor's lead time changes but the order_date remains static, it can create a conflict with the delivery_window. Furthermore, minimum order quantities can restrict the ability to source specific materials, leading to potential delays in project execution.

Installation and Punch Layer Accuracy Constraints

The installation phase often encounters quantitative constraints, such as conflicts between install_date and delivery_window. For example, if an installer requests new dimensions at punch, it may necessitate additional adjustments that impact the cost_total. Moreover, if punch items are not clearly documented, they can lead to unexpected increases in overall project costs.
